What is a WebP file and why has it gained traction?

WebP is Google's ambitious attempt to make images leaner without losing their sparkle. It uses cutting-edge lossy and lossless compression to shrink file sizes, often up to 35% smaller than JPEG or PNG. It even provides support for transparency and animations!

Compression Method:
Utilizes advanced compression methods, including predictive coding and entropy coding, for smaller file sizes with both lossy and lossless options.
Color Depth:
WebP supports 24-bit color images, which means each pixel is represented using 24 bits. This is divided into 8 bits each for red, green, and blue (RGB), allowing for over 16 million possible colors (256 levels for each channel).
Image Quality:
Can result in slight quality loss due its both lossy and lossless nature as compared to png, but often with minimal visual impact. It balances quality and file size effectively.

How Does WebP to PNG Conversion Work?

Converting WebP to PNG shifts the image from a modern, compressed format to a classic, universally supported one. WebP uses advanced lossy and lossless compression techniques, like predictive coding and entropy coding, to create smaller file sizes. However, PNG relies solely on lossless compression:

Decoding WebP Image Data:


During conversion, the WebP file's compressed data is decoded. This process reconstructs the image back to its full-raw quality state before compression was applied.

Raw Optimization:


All pixel data including alpha channel information are preserved in the raw file.

Re-Encoding as PNG:


Once the Raw data is fully restored, it is then re-encoded into PNG format. PNG uses lossless compression, specifically the Deflate algorithm (which combines LZ77 and Huffman coding).
